A bonsai is not a genetically dwarfed plant. It is any tree or shrub species actively growing but kept small through a combination of pot confinement, and crown and root pruning. Any tree or shrub with the right training and care could become a Bonsai with time, but some plants are more sought-after for use as bonsai material because they have several characteristics that make them appropriate for the smaller design arrangements of bonsai. There are many different ways to cultivate and grow Bonsai, the most common are:Growing Bonsai from Seed Cuttings Air layering Grafting Collecting
